Evaluate the expression 4/5=3/4=

Mathematics
2 answers:
lapo4ka [179]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

31/20

Step-by-step explanation:

Get a common denominator for the numbers:

4/5 = 16/20

3/4 = 15/20

4/5+3/4 = 16/20+15/20 = 31/20

-(7-4x)=9<br>can somebody help me with this, and if you could, can you show work?​
Alex777 [14]

Answer:

x=4

Step-by-step explanation:

Simplifying

-1(7 + -4x) = 9

(7 * -1 + -4x * -1) = 9

(-7 + 4x) = 9

Solving

-7 + 4x = 9

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'7' to each side of the equation.

-7 + 7 + 4x = 9 + 7

Combine like terms: -7 + 7 = 0

0 + 4x = 9 + 7

4x = 9 + 7

Combine like terms: 9 + 7 = 16

4x = 16

Divide each side by '4'.

x = 4

Find f(-7) if f(x) = 2x + 8.<br>A. -6 B. 2 C. 3 D. 22​
spayn [35]
To find f(-7), just plug -7 in for all x

2(-7) + 8
-14 + 8
-6 is the answer!
